Regarding these Nokia handheld devices, is there an easy way to encrypt (using built in or third party solution) the 
info held on them, similar to say Safeboot for laptops, such that it is transparent for users (ie easy), but, if the 
device gets into the wrong hands the info is safe?

We're concerned that while data maybe transported to the device securely by whatever means (say email), once its 
decrypted and stored locally on the device the data becomes vulnerable.
